WithYou in Darlington at STRIDE provides free and confidential services, without judgement, to adults and young people facing challenges with drugs and alcohol. As a Recovery Worker you will be providing support and advice to people who are experiencing difficulties due to substance misuse. You will be working within a highly skilled and knowledgeable multi-disciplinary team who will support you in your development and your ability to deliver the best care you can to our clients.


Our Recovery Workers play a vital role in supporting clients to identify their goals, ambitions, and passions. You’ll work with them to create the best treatment plan for their needs and to guide them on their path to recovery.


This is a frontline role at WithYou, where you will provide continuity of care through effective partnership working, care coordination, key work responsibilities, and intervention delivery. You will manage an active caseload, connecting quickly with clients and ensuring they’re always treated with respect and dignity.


This role is full time and permanent, working 37.5 hours per week Monday to Friday. As a Recovery Worker, we offer a starting salary of £26,250 per annum, rising each year in line with our pay progression salary bands, to £30,900 per annum.


We’re looking for a compassionate and motivated individual, with an exceptional ability to build meaningful relationships. You will have demonstrable experience working within the health, social care, criminal justice or other specialist setting, or a clear motivation for wanting to work in the drug and alcohol sector. A successful track record of providing efficient and reliable customer service is essential.


You will be highly organised, have excellent communication skills, and be able to manage your time effectively. You will work collaboratively as part of a team to ensure a high-quality service is maintained. You will also have a proven ability to carry out comprehensive assessments, assess risk, devise care plans and deliver evidence based interventions.


Above all, we are looking for someone who is passionate about what we do and has a positive and engaging approach to our clients and key stakeholders.


Join our team as a Recovery Worker in Darlington.


As a leading charity supporting people with drug, alcohol, and mental health challenges, we operate over 80 services across England and Scotland, providing free and confidential support to more than 100,000 people each year. Find out more about us on our website.
